Quarter and Semester Grades

The majority of courses at Spectrum are on a semester schedule. However, there are a handful of courses that are on a quarter schedule. Those include Service Learning (all grade levels 6-12) and Life Skills (grade 6). These grades will be posted and ready to view in Infinite Campus by November 1st. While final semester course grades will not be available until after the end of the semester on January 17, parents and students are encouraged to review student’s current progress on Infinite Campus.

Conferences Next Week!

Parent/Teacher/Student Conferences are quickly approaching on Thursday, November 7th and Tuesday, November 12th from 4:00–7:00 p.m. Conferences are walk-in, so no appointment is necessary. They will take place in the gymnasium at all 3 buildings. Our teachers always appreciate the opportunity to connect with students and their parents!
